متن کامل20 09 Production of short lived radioactive beams of radium
Short lived Ra isotopes have been produced at the TRIμP facility in inverse kinematics via the fusion-evaporation reaction Pb+C at 8 MeV/u. Isotopes are separated from other reaction products online using the TRIμP magnetic separator.
